在数字化和金融科技迅猛发展的今天,银行开户流程已经经历了翻天覆地的变化。传统上,银行开户可能需要花费数小时填写表格、排队等待以及提交各种证明文件。然而,随着金融科技的进步,开户流程正变得越来越高效和便捷。以下是关于银行开户创新流程的详细揭秘。

一、数字化预处理

1.1 在线申请

现代银行开户流程通常从在线申请开始。客户可以通过银行官方网站或移动应用程序提交开户申请。这种数字化预处理方式不仅节省了客户的时间,也减少了银行柜台的工作量。

<!-- 示例:在线银行开户申请表单 -->
<form action="/submit-application" method="post">
  <label for="name">姓名:</label>
  <input type="text" id="name" name="name" required><br>
  <label for="id_number">身份证号:</label>
  <input type="text" id="id_number" name="id_number" required><br>
  <input type="submit" value="提交申请">
</form>

1.2 自动验证

在线申请表单通常会集成自动验证功能,以实时检查输入信息的准确性。例如,身份证号码验证、电话号码格式检查等。

def validate_id_number(id_number):
    # 假设这里有一个验证身份证号码的函数
    return True if len(id_number) == 18 else False

def validate_phone_number(phone_number):
    # 假设这里有一个验证电话号码的函数
    return True if len(phone_number) == 11 and phone_number.isdigit() else False

二、身份验证与审核

2.1 多因素认证

为了提高安全性,现代银行开户流程通常采用多因素认证(MFA)。这包括验证码、生物识别技术(如指纹或面部识别)以及知识因素(如密码)。

// 示例:JavaScript代码实现MFA
function authenticate(userCredentials) {
  // 假设这里有一个调用后端服务的函数来验证用户凭据
  return true; // 验证成功
}

2.2 审核流程自动化

传统的开户审核可能需要几天时间,但许多银行现在利用自动化工具和人工智能(AI)来加速审核过程。

from some_ai_library import AIModel

# 假设有一个AI模型用于自动化审核
model = AIModel()

def automate_approval(process_data):
    # 使用AI模型自动审核数据
    return model.predict(process_data)

三、账户开设与激活

3.1 即时开设

在审核通过后,银行账户可以即时开设。客户可以通过电子邮件或短信收到账户信息和激活链接。

<!-- 示例:账户激活邮件内容 -->
<p>恭喜您,您的银行账户已成功开设。</p>
<p>请点击以下链接激活您的账户:</p>
<a href="https://bank.com/activate-account?token=ABC123">激活账户</a>

3.2 安全激活

账户激活过程通常涉及额外的安全步骤,如设置PIN码或通过手机验证。

// 示例:JavaScript代码实现账户激活
function activateAccount(token) {
  // 假设这里有一个调用后端服务的函数来激活账户
  return true; // 激活成功
}

四、总结

银行开户流程的数字化转型不仅提高了效率,还增强了安全性。通过上述创新流程,银行能够为用户提供更加便捷和个性化的服务。随着技术的不断进步,未来银行开户体验将更加无缝和高效。